| import asyncio |
| import json |
| import re |
|
|
| from fastapi import FastAPI, WebSocket, WebSocketDisconnect |
| from fastapi.responses import PlainTextResponse |
|
|
| app = FastAPI() |
| CODE_RE = re.compile(r"^\d{9}$") |
|
|
| |
| PENDING = {} |
| PENDING_LOCK = asyncio.Lock() |
|
|
|
|
| @app.get("/") |
| async def root(): |
| return PlainTextResponse("ok") |
|
|
|
|
| async def register(code, role, ws): |
| async with PENDING_LOCK: |
| entry = PENDING.get(code) |
| if entry is None: |
| entry = {"sender": None, "receiver": None, "event": asyncio.Event()} |
| PENDING[code] = entry |
| if entry.get(role) is not None: |
| return None, "role already connected" |
| entry[role] = ws |
| if entry.get("sender") is not None and entry.get("receiver") is not None: |
| entry["event"].set() |
| return entry, None |
|
|
|
|
| async def unregister(code, role, ws): |
| async with PENDING_LOCK: |
| entry = PENDING.get(code) |
| if entry is None: |
| return |
| if entry.get(role) is ws: |
| entry[role] = None |
| if entry.get("sender") is None and entry.get("receiver") is None: |
| PENDING.pop(code, None) |
|
|
|
|
| async def forward(src, dst): |
| try: |
| while True: |
| msg = await src.receive() |
| if msg.get("type") == "websocket.disconnect": |
| break |
| if msg.get("bytes") is not None: |
| await dst.send_bytes(msg["bytes"]) |
| elif msg.get("text") is not None: |
| await dst.send_text(msg["text"]) |
| except WebSocketDisconnect: |
| pass |
| except Exception: |
| pass |
|
|
|
|
| @app.websocket("/ws") |
| async def ws_relay(ws: WebSocket): |
| await ws.accept() |
| code = None |
| role = None |
| entry = None |
| try: |
| raw = await ws.receive_text() |
| try: |
| payload = json.loads(raw) |
| except json.JSONDecodeError: |
| await ws.send_text(json.dumps({"error": "invalid json"})) |
| return |
| role = payload.get("role") |
| code = payload.get("code") |
| if role not in ("sender", "receiver"): |
| await ws.send_text(json.dumps({"error": "invalid role"})) |
| return |
| if not isinstance(code, str) or not CODE_RE.match(code): |
| await ws.send_text(json.dumps({"error": "invalid code"})) |
| return |
| entry, err = await register(code, role, ws) |
| if err: |
| await ws.send_text(json.dumps({"error": err})) |
| return |
| await ws.send_text(json.dumps({"status": "waiting"})) |
| await entry["event"].wait() |
| other = entry["receiver"] if role == "sender" else entry["sender"] |
| if other is None: |
| await ws.send_text(json.dumps({"error": "peer missing"})) |
| return |
| await ws.send_text(json.dumps({"status": "paired"})) |
| await other.send_text(json.dumps({"status": "paired"})) |
| task_a = asyncio.create_task(forward(ws, other)) |
| task_b = asyncio.create_task(forward(other, ws)) |
| done, pending = await asyncio.wait( |
| {task_a, task_b}, return_when=asyncio.FIRST_COMPLETED |
| ) |
| for task in pending: |
| task.cancel() |
| finally: |
| if code and role: |
| await unregister(code, role, ws) |
| try: |
| await ws.close() |
| except Exception: |
| pass |
